INTRODUCTION
Welcome! This is the final, completed version of the Knights of the Daystorm campaign. This campaign includes:
- 5 complete scenarios
- 15 new Treasure Glyphs
- 4 new Ancient Artifact cards
- Player's Campaign Status Tracker
- Rules for both the DM and player(s).
There are four element-themed dungeons and one final dungeon called “Sanctuary”. The Knights choose the order in which to complete the elemental dungeons, striving to acquire the Elemental Artifact Key...

In my previous blog, I asked what you thought you could do to improve Heroscape overall. I've since had a few ideas on ways to improve some existing armies which I'll share now. But first, let's agree on what I mean by "armies":
Armies (n) - A group of themed and synergistic units in Heroscape typically but not necessarily belonging to the same Archkyrie General. Ex: Orcs, Knights, Vipers.
Now on with the show...
Cowboys - I'd love it if these guys had an Ulginesh-type figure that would allow you to easily field them. It would be somewhat conditional though, since cowboys don't work together by nature. Probably a d20 roll that let you take a turn with a different cowboy each time you succeeded with it- almost like a frenzy. A squad of cowboys would help too.
Gladiators - These guys could really use some squad lovin'. It's a scary thought given Spartucus' powerful enhancement but why else would he cost so much? I'd love...
